Xanthosia occidentalis Bishop, 1985   Remarks -
Collector: Unknown -
Formation: Pierre Shale -
Location: South Dakota General Info Synonyms (older names and misidentifications in the literature) -
1962 Xanthosia elegans Roberts -
1972 Xanthosia elegans Roberts; Wright and Collins -
1985 Xanthosia elegans occidentalis Bishop -
1991 Xanthosia occidentalis Bishop; Bishop Stratigraphic Occurrence Age Geographic Occurrence (not an all-inclusive list) Remarks For identification and descriptions, see: Bishop, G. A. 1985. Fossil Decapod Crustaceans from the Gammon Ferruginous Member, Pierre Shale (Early Campanian), Black Hills, South Dakota. Journal of Paleontology 59 (3), 605-625. -
Bishop, G. A. 1991. Xanthosia occidentalis Bishop, 1985, and Xanthosia spinosa, New Species, Two Late Cretaceous Crabs from the Pierre Shale of the Western Interior. Journal of Crustacean Biology 11 (2), 305-314.
